def load_cifar(path):
|
|
|
|
|
raw = np.empty(0, dtype=np.uint8)
|
|
|
|
|
for file_name in os.listdir(path):
|
|
|
|
|
if file_name.endswith(".bin"):
|
|
|
|
|
with open(os.path.join(path, file_name), mode='rb') as file:
|
|
|
|
|
raw = np.append(raw, np.fromfile(file, dtype=np.uint8), axis=0)
|
|
|
|
|
raw = raw.reshape(-1, 3073)
|
|
|
|
|
labels = raw[:, 0]
|
|
|
|
|
images = raw[:, 1:]
|
|
|
|
|
images = images.reshape(-1, 3, 32, 32)
|
|
|
|
|
images = images.transpose(0, 2, 3, 1)
|
|
|
|
|
return images, labels
